J&K shootout continues; 2 killed, 3 jawans wounded

September 08, 2005 10:17 IST
Last Updated: September 08, 2005 11:43 IST


One policeman has been killed and three jawans injured in the ongoing exchange of fire between security forces and a militant holed-up in a house in Neelam Chowk area near the Civil Secretariat in Srinagar on Thursday.

Two suicide attackers made a foiled attempt on Wednesday to storm a security forces camp in the vicinity of the Civil Secretariat, which houses the office of the Jammu and Kashmir chief minister, his cabinet colleagues and top officers.

While one of the militants was shot dead by the security forces, the other was holed-up in a house.
